The 2018 Brits Off-Broadway Season At 59E59 Theaters Announced!

The critically acclaimed Brits Off Broadway, host to the UK's most innovative and provocative theater in New York City, presented by 59E59 Theaters (Val Day, Artistic Director; Brian Beirne, Managing Director) returns from Wednesday, April 11 - Sunday, July 1. The single ticket prices range from $25 - $70 ($20 - $49 for 59E59 Members). Tickets to Brits Off Broadway go on sale on Tuesday, March 6 at Noon, with a special pre-sale for 59E59 Members beginning Tuesday, February 27 at Noon. Cal State Fullerton Spring 2018 Season Opens With The British Comedy, TAKING STEPS

California State University, Fullerton begins the spring 2018 season with Alan Ayckbourn's comedy, "Taking Steps." Seasoned professional Mark Ramont directs the production, which runs February 23-March 18, 2018 in the Hallberg Theatre on campus. The comedy centers around the tale of Roland, a hard-drinking, irascible tycoon who is interested in buying an old Victorian house that was once a brothel. His wife, a frustrated dancer, constantly threatening to leave him, joins in this frenetic race up and down the dark mansion's many steps in what The Evening News called 'a farce of riotous delight."

Alan Ayckbourn's A BRIEF HISTORY OF WOMEN Heads To The Big Apple

Scarborough's Stephen Joseph Theatre company is preparing to spend a month in New York this spring. The company is taking one of last summer season's hit shows, Alan Ayckbourn's A Brief History of Women, to the city to be part of the annual Brits Off Broadway festival organised by 59e59 Theaters. The show will be seen at the theatre - which is located at 59 East 59th Street - from 1 to 27 May.

Scarborough's Stephen Joseph Theatre Has A Bright New Future Ahead

Scarborough's Stephen Joseph Theatre is heading into the new year after a 2017 which saw its most successful summer season in a decade, a sell-out autumn half-term show, and a Christmas show which saw audience figures increase by over 10% on the previous year.
